Laser hair removal is traditionally administered by a professional in-office, but these treatments don’t come cheap and require multiple sessions to see a semi-permanent reduction (making for a costly and exhaustive process).


The results are semi-permanent and only require maintenance once or twice a year after initial treatments.1 The light from the laser then heats the hair follicle to a point where it becomes damaged, resulting in no growth at all, or hair that’s much finer. For those sick of shaving or those who aren’t keen on waxing until the end of time, laser is by far one of the most popular (and effective) alternatives.Īccording to cosmetic chemist and beauty educator Michelle Wong, laser hair removal works on the premise that dark colors (your hair) absorb light (the laser).
